Sodium electron configuration. Illustration of the atomic structure and electron configuration of the element sodium. An atom of this element has 11 electrons, shown here as black dots in shells around the nucleus (centre). The electrons are in three shells. There are two electrons in the first shell (both in the 1s orbital), and eight electrons filling the second shell (the 2s and 2p orbitals). Finally, there is one electron in the third shell (the 3s orbital). The electron configuration is 2,8,1. The isotope shown here is sodium-23, with a nucleus of 11 protons (red) and 12 neutrons (blue). All isotopes of an element have the same electronic structure.
